I think a lot of people use the terms interchangably but "Rock Dove" is the more technical name for a pidgeon. The two birds in your picture are "Mourning Doves" also known as "Turtle Doves" (like in the Christmas song). They like seeds but don't visit feeders usually. They like to eat their seeds directly from the ground or a flat, bare surface. So, if you want to attract them you should put seeds on the ground. Or you could just put up a feeder and let them eat what falls from the feeder when other birds visit it ;-)
